How they compare

Yemen currently reports 0.0663 kt against 0.0644 kt in Rwanda, a difference of 0.0019 kt.

The two have swapped places 5 times across 34 shared years of data; in 1990 it was Rwanda ahead.

Rwanda ranks 78th and Yemen ranks 77th of 197 countries.

Yemen has averaged higher in every one of the 4 decades both report.

The FAOSTAT domain on Emissions Totals summarizes the greenhouse gas (GHG) emissions disseminated in the FAOSTAT Climate Change domains of emissions from agrifood systems. Data are computed following the Tier 1 methods of the Intergovernmental Panel on Climate Change (IPCC) Guidelines for National greenhouse gas (GHG) Inventories (IPCC, 1996; 1997; 2000; 2002; 2006; 2014). Emissions from other economic sectors as defined by the IPCC are also disseminated in the domain for completeness.
